Song is contracted till 2015 though. So if he's not immediately prepared to sign a new deal I don't see that as being particularly problematic. In any case, I don't see his venturing forward as being a major issue. These days you rarely see defensive midfield players who are only expected to sit in front of the defence, win the ball and lay it off - especially in good sides. Far more is expected of Khedira, Busquets, Javi Martinez, Xabi Alonso, Cambiasso and Joao Moutinho when the play in that role after all...
